2011 Porsche Cayenne vs. 2012 Volkswagen Tiguan
To start off, 2012 Volkswagen Tiguan is newer by 1 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2011 Porsche Cayenne.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2011 Porsche Cayenne would be higher. At 3,000 cc (6 cylinders), 2011 Porsche Cayenne is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2011 Porsche Cayenne (380 HP @ 5500 RPM) has 242 more horse power than 2012 Volkswagen Tiguan. (138 HP @ 4200 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2011 Porsche Cayenne should accelerate faster than 2012 Volkswagen Tiguan.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2011 Porsche Cayenne weights approximately 699 kg more than 2012 Volkswagen Tiguan.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Because 2011 Porsche Cayenne is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 2012 Volkswagen Tiguan.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2011 Porsche Cayenne will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2011 Porsche Cayenne (578 Nm @ 1000 RPM) has 258 more torque (in Nm) than 2012 Volkswagen Tiguan. (320 Nm @ 1750 RPM). This means 2011 Porsche Cayenne will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2012 Volkswagen Tiguan. 2011 Porsche Cayenne has automatic transmission and 2012 Volkswagen Tiguan has manual transmission. 2012 Volkswagen Tiguan will offer better control over acceleration and deceleration in addition to better fuel efficiency overall. 2011 Porsche Cayenne will be easier to drive especially in heavy traffic.
Compare all specifications:
2011 Porsche Cayenne | 2012 Volkswagen Tiguan | |
Make | Porsche | Volkswagen |
Model | Cayenne | Tiguan |
Year Released | 2011 | 2012 |
Body Type | SUV | SUV |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 3000 cc | 2000 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 6 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| V | in-line |
Valves per Cylinder | 4 valves | 4 valves |
Horse Power | 380 HP | 138 HP |
Engine RPM | 5500 RPM | 4200 RPM |
Torque | 578 Nm | 320 Nm |
Torque RPM | 1000 RPM | 1750 RPM |
Fuel Type | Gasoline | Diesel |
Drive Type | 4WD | Front |
Transmission Type | Automatic | 6-speed manual |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 5 doors | 5 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 2240 kg | 1541 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4846 mm | 4426 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1938 mm | 1809 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1712 mm | 1703 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2896 mm | 2604 mm |
Fuel Consumption Highway | 9.8 L/100km | 4.8 L/100km |
Fuel Consumption City | 11.8 L/100km | 6.3 L/100km |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 85 L | 64 L |
